Rawat

Rawat is a village located in Ludhiana East tehsil of Ludhiana district in Punjab,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Ludhiana (east) (tehsildar office) and 12km away from district headquarter Ludhiana. As per 2009 stats, Rawat village is also a gram panchayat.

About Rawat

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Rawat is 033471. The village spans a total geographical area of 113 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 141007. Ludhiana is nearest town to Rawat village for all major economic activities.

Population of Rawat

According to the 2011 Census, Rawat has a total population of about 472, with approximately 220 males and 252 females. The sex ratio is around 1145 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 60 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 419 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 29.03%, with male literacy at about 41.36% and female literacy near 18.25%. There are around 98 households in the village. Connectivity of Rawat

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Rawat. As per the 2011 stats, Rawat had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
